Our 2023 rankings named Ozarka College the most popular school in Arkansas for air transportation students working on their associate degree. Located in the rural area of Melbourne, Ozarka College is a public school with a small student population.
Women make up 20% of the air transport majors at the school.

The in-demand associate degree programs at University of Arkansas - Fort Smith helped the school earn the #2 place on this year’s ranking of the most popular air transportation schools in Arkansas. UAFS is a moderately-sized public school located in the small city of Fort Smith.
